Leonardo,
Good to hear your positive fatigue results with ALC, my partner also uses it and has had very positive results both in fatigue and reducing brain fog.

You've made a very important point that Acetyl Levo Carnitine (ALC) is not the same as Levo Carnitine (LC).
ALC is the same structure as that found in meats and is highly absorbable with very little passing through to the colon, but the LC is poorly metabolised and only about 20% is absorbed and 80% goes through to the colon and is hence exposed to bacterial fermentation as per the study above.
That is a major critique of the study as well, by using the LC in addition to the red meat, they have effectively destroyed their own conclusions on red meat as they did not test it alone.
